Transaction 5d905b3837c940207c1af8f294c91b4a1267e5ce49b64453bd0876bbf27a2263
1 Input
1 Output
-
5d905b3837c940207c1af8f294c91b4a1267e5ce49b64453bd0876bbf27a2263:0
- value
- 106634
- script pubkey
- OP_0 OP_PUSHBYTES_20 e869624374ad99c2dc25feec6ab5bbb42c1649b6
- address
- bc1qap5kysm54kvu9hp9lmkx4ddmkskpvjdkyw3mef